In 2024, New Zealand continued to see a steady influx of automotive steering systems imports from top exporting countries including Australia, China, Japan, USA, and Germany. With a low Herfindahl-Hirschman Index (HHI), the market remains relatively diverse.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) from 2020 to 2024 was strong at 8.66%, although there was a slight decline in growth rate from 2023 to 2024 at -4.4%. This data suggests a stable yet evolving market landscape for automotive steering systems in New Zealand, driven by a mix of international suppliers.
